Serves meat, vegan options available. Little alternative-feel restaurant with vintage furniture and grandma-porcelain in a hidden street close to the tourist-centre Monastriaki. Offers cooked warm as well cold dishes, around half of day's selection is vegetarian or vegan, sometimes a vegan cake. Makes lemonade. NOTE: Reported to have unreliable opening hours, check ahead. Reported closed August 2022.
